“Class!” the teacher called her students to attention, “If you could all pay attention, please!”

Thirty-five heads turned to the teacher, stopping whatever they had been doing. And they noticed a new face standing next to the teacher. It was a girl, around their age, her deep brown eyes surveying all of them carefully. Her straight black hair was tied up in a neat ponytail. She appeared nervous and uncomfortable, apparent from the way she clutched the strap of her bag.

“Everyone, this is Kang Ye Seul.” The teacher introduced her to the class, “She has transferred here from Seoul and will be your new classmate.”

The teacher then nodded at her to relay her greetings to the class.

Ye Seul cleared nervously and said, “Hello. I’m Kang Ye Seul. I hope to get along well with you all.” She finished with a polite bow to the entire class.

She looked up to see if she was receiving any hostile looks, but all the looks that she was getting only seemed to be curious and friendly. Ye Seul relaxed a little. One of the girls, sitting in the third row raised her hand.

“Yes, Mina?” the teacher asked, as Ye Seul looked curiously at the girl with the short bob of brown hair.

“Ye Seul can sit next to me.” The girl named Mina offered, “This seat is free.”

“Thank you, Mina.” The teacher smiled at her. Turning to Ye Seul she said, “Mina is the school captain and the representative of this class. She’ll help you find your way around and with anything else that you might need. Come find me in the teachers’ lounge if you still need anything.”

Ye Seul nodded politely, “Thank you, Ms…um…”

“Kim Min Ji” the teacher introduced herself with a smile, “I will be your class teacher and Korean literature teacher.”

Ye Seul nodded again, “Thank you, Ms. Kim.”

 

 

 

Mina offered Ye Seul a friendly smile as she set her bag down on her assigned table, which Ye Seul tentatively returned.

“I’m Shin Mina.” She said with smile, “Welcome to our school.”

“Thanks…I guess.” Ye Seul replied a little awkwardly making Mina chuckle.

“What classes are you taking?” Mina asked, curiously, peeping into her timetable.

“Um…English, Korean literature, maths, biology, physics, chemistry and dance.” Ye Seul said, looking at her timetable, “What about you?”

“I have three classes with you.” Mina said, “English, Korean literature and dance.”

“What about the rest?” Ye Seul asked.

“History, Politics, Economics and music.” Mina shrugged. Ye Seul nodded before turning her eyes back to her own timetable. The first class happened to be English, so Ye Seul grabbed her bag and was in the process of pulling out her English workbook.

She was about to ask Mina if the reading list for the semester was given, seeing as she had joined two weeks after the semester started, when she felt a light tap on her shoulder. She turned around to find the previously unoccupied seat to her left now occupied by a good looking boy with black hair and a rather adorable smile.

“Hey!” he said, holding out his hand, “I’m Park Jimin.”

“Kang Ye Seul.” Ye Seul said, shaking his hand.

“I know.” Jimin grinned, “So, I overheard you talking to Mina. You have dance as one of your classes?”

“Yes.” Ye Seul nodded, “Why do you ask?”

“I take dance too.” Jimin said, and then asked, “Are you any good?”

“I guess I’m okay…” Ye Seul said hesitantly, a little taken aback by the sudden question.

“Well, I guess we’ll see.” Jimin grinned, before turning to a tall boy who had appeared next to him, “Hey TaeTae! Where you been?”

“I had to see Ms. Kim about exchanging a class for dance.” The boy apparently called TaeTae said.

“And?” Jimin asked expectantly.

“No go.” The other boy shook his head, dejected, “I’m stuck with maths. It’s not fair! Kookie got his politics class exchanged for dance!”

“Why didn’t she agree?” Jimin asked, frowning.

“The class is full. Some new kid took the last spot.” TaeTae grumbled.

Jimin turned to look at Ye Seul with an amused smirk. The other boy followed his gaze and his eyes landed on Ye Seul who looked distinctly uncomfortable. The boy called TaeTae smirked too.

“So, you’re the reason I can’t take dance?” he asked.

“Um…” Ye Seul hesitated, unsure of what to say.

“I’m Taehyung, by the way.” He offered, his smirk turning into an amused grin.

“I’m Ye Seul.” Ye Seul said, “And I’m sorry about taking up the last spot in the dance class?”

Taehyung burst out laughing, before replying, “It’s alright! I was only trying to get rid of maths! I dance enough already as it is – Ouch!”

Ye Seul looked curiously at Jimin who had kicked Taehyung and was now looking out of the window like nothing had happened. Taehyung just offered her another smile and Ye Seul decided she wasn’t getting any more explanation.

At that moment, their English teacher walked in and class commenced. Ye Seul conveniently forgot about the little incident.

 

 

 

“How have your classes been so far?” Mina asked Ye Seul, as they walked to the cafeteria together. She had caught her as Ye Seul had been walking out of maths looking like a lost puppy.

“They’ve been okay.” Ye Seul shrugged, “Maths was a repeat of stuff I’d already learnt, so…”

“Ah.” Mina said, as they reached the cafeteria counter, “What do you want to eat? It’s my treat.”

“No, you don’t have to…” Ye Seul hurriedly reached for her purse, but was cut off by the other girl.

“Come on! It’s your first day here! Let me treat you!” Mina insisted.

“Thanks.” Ye Seul said, albeit a little uncomfortably. She was not one to get comfortable with new people too soon.

“Where do you want to sit?” Mina asked, once they had got their food.

“I don’t know…” Ye Seul looked around the crowded cafeteria, “Where do you usually sit?”

“Oh, I usually sit with my dance troop.” Mina answered, and Ye Seul looked up with interest. But Mina continued, grinning, “But you look uncomfortable enough with me. And our dance troop is a rather rowdy bunch.”

“Oh…” Ye Seul said, not having anything better to say.

“But we could still sit with them, I mean, if it’s okay with you.” Mina said. Ye Seul could hear the longing in her voice.

“Yeah, no problem. Let’s go.” Ye Seul nodded immediately, because no matter how rowdy, she would always be interested when the words dance and troop went together.

Ye Seul followed Mina to one of the corner tables of the cafeteria, navigating through the throng of people in their way. The table was occupied by five boys and one girl. Ye Seul noticed that the boy she spoke to in the morning was one of them. Park Jimin she remembered his name was. The boy to his right sported a snapback and was finishing the last of his lunch. The boy to his right, with a handsome mischievous face was talking to a slightly tanned boy next to him. The tanned boy wore a tank top showing off his impressive muscles and an easy smile. The boy to Jimin’s left was pushing his drink cup around on the table and smiling at his phone as he texted someone, sporting a dimple on one of his cheeks. The only other girl at the table had her face buried in a book, as she shovelled food into , her face partially hidden by her long curly blonde locks.

“Hey oppa!” Mina greeted the boy with the snapback as she set her tray down. Ye Seul set her tray down next to Mina’s and sat down between her and the one other girl at the table.

“Who’s this?” the boy Mina addressed as ‘oppa’ asked.

“Oh, this is Ye Seul. Weren't you in class today morning when Ms. Kim introduced her? She’s new here. Today’s her first day.” Mina introduced her. Ye Seul gave a slight bow and said, “Hello.”

“Ah, so you’re Kang Ye Seul?” the boy asked with interest, before introducing himself, “I’m Jung Hoseok, the leader of Rhythm N’ Beats.”

“That’s our dance troop.” Mina explained, noticing Ye Seul’s slightly confused expression.

“Dance crew!” another boy sitting to Hoseok’s right insisted, making the rest of them laugh.

“So, I heard you dance?” Hoseok asked Ye Seul, stealing a cheese stick from Mina’s plate.

“I do.” Ye Seul answered, picking up her sandwich.

“Well, I’ll see you in dance then, seeing as that’s the only class we have left together today.” Hoseok smiled at her, before picking up his empty tray and dumping it in the dustbin.

“See you guys later too. I’ve got to choreograph a new routine.” He told the others, as he picked up his bag, moved his chair aside with his foot and walked out of the cafeteria.

Ye Seul took a bite of her sandwich and looked around the cafeteria as Mina got busy talking to her friends. They seemed to leave her alone and she was thankful for not having to speak to any more strangers that day.

The bell rang just as Ye Seul was dumping her tray in the dustbin. She said a short goodbye to Mina before running away to find her Chemistry class. She realized, not so much time later, that it had been a very bad idea and now she was lost. She looked between the classroom that said Biology and the room opposite that said Art and the wall in front of her and groaned.

She turned around and retraced her steps back to where she had started, that is, the cafeteria. She was so sure she had followed Mina’s instructions word for word.

“Are you lost?”

Ye Seul turned to see Jimin and one of the other boys from lunch approaching her.

“Yeah…I was trying to find my chemistry classroom.” She admitted, hesitantly.

“Come with me! I have chemistry too.” the other boy offered, waving at Jimin who said a quick goodbye and walked away in the opposite directio
